J wiki is the wiki for the J programming language from Jsoftware.
J is designed to help analyze large amounts of data and to help find solutions when the problem is not well understood. J has integrated 2d and 3d graphics to help visualization.
The J programming language uses plain text, rather than the specialized APL character set.
Currently the J wiki appears to use the MoinMoin wiki engine with the LaTeX extension for math.
The J wiki hosts some experiments in literate programming.
